Basketball Recap: Hope Christian Academy Lions vs. First Coast Christian Knights

Hope Christian Academy played a tough matchup on Tuesday in which they were outscored in every quarter. They had to suffer through a 76-36 loss at the hands of the First Coast Christian Knights. The Lions have struggled against the Knights recently, as the game was their fourth consecutive lost matchup.

Despite the loss, Hope Christian Academy saw an underclassman step up: sophomore Griffin McCloud went 5 of 9 en route to 11 points. The team also got some help courtesy of Aiden Wilson, who posted eight points.

David Ellis Jr. continued his habit of posting crazy stat lines for First Coast Christian, dropping a triple-double on 20 points, 11 assists, and ten steals. Ellis Jr.'s evening made it three games in a row in which he has scored at least ten points. Another player making a difference was Chase Bradshaw, who went 6 of 10 on his way to 12 points and seven rebounds.

Hope Christian Academy's defeat dropped their record down to 3-5. As for First Coast Christian, they pushed their record up to 5-5 with the win, which was their third straight on the road.

Both squads will have to hit the road in their upcoming games. Hope Christian Academy will head out to square off against Gainesville Christian Community at 7:30 p.m. on Thursday. As for First Coast Christian, they will venture away from home to challenge Beaches Chapel at 7:00 p.m. on Thursday.
